Didactic Objective
Competence focuses
- Creation and use of abstract base classes to structure class hierarchies
- Derivation of specialized classes for implementing inheritance relationships
- Modeling the classes Auto, Fahrrad, and Bus with common attributes and methods
- Integration of passenger objects into a Bus class as an example of object relationships
- Development and implementation of methods such as drive() and stop()
- Implementation of composition and n:m-relationships in the Online Shop model
- Modeling self-references and association classes in the context of social networks
Structure of modules
Vehicles and inheritance
This module introduces modeling abstract classes and their inheritance, and illustrates the implementation of object-oriented relationships using a vehicle model.
Online Shop modeling and implementation
This module deals with the modeling of complex class relationships such as composition and n:m-association at the example of an online shop system.
Modeling a social network
This module focuses on modeling self-references and association classes within a simplified social network.
